World champions and pre-tournament favourites Spain will be expecting to beat Switzerland when they come up against the hosts in the UEFA Women's Nations League on Friday night.

After a perfect group stage which saw them win all three games, the Spaniards are now in the middle of an impressive eight-match winning streak in all competitions. They have also won the previous four meetings between the two teams, scoring a whopping 19 goals in total.

Switzerland have plenty to fear, but as hosts, the crowd will be very much on their side as they try to pull off what would be a famous victory. The Swiss did well to qualify from a group that also included Iceland, who are higher ranked than them in the official FIFA Women's Rankings, the more fancied Norway, who topped the group, and Finland, who were only a few minutes away from knocking them out before Switzerland found a late equaliser in their final group match.

Nonetheless, while Spain will be huge favourites to progress, this is still a highly-anticipated clash between the tournament favourites and the hosts. Can Switzerland spring a huge upset?

Recent head-to-head: Seven heaven for Spain

These two teams last met in October 2023, where Spain romped to an emphatic 7-1 victory. Alexia Putellas was among the star performers with two goals and one assist, while Athenea del Castillo also managed to grab herself a brace.

Riola Xhemaili was the hero for Switzerland as her late goal against Finland last time out ensured that the hosts qualified for the knockout stage of a major tournament for the first time in their history.
